Medal of Merit of the State of Tyrol

from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

The State of Tyrol's Medal of Merit is a state award from the State of Tyrol , which is awarded for special social achievements. It is a bronze-gold-plated round medal , which shows the Tyrolean eagle on the front and the inscription "For Merit for the State of Tyrol" on the back and is surrounded by a laurel wreath . It can be worn on the left side of the chest on a white and red triangular ribbon, which is connected to the medal by an intermediate piece decorated with ears and vine leaves. The number of honors each year is limited to 192.

With “Land Tirol” we mean North and South Tyrol . The award will therefore be presented jointly by the two Tyrolean governors on August 15th.
